For Harry Styles (2017), FLAC is particularly vital. The album’s “best” qualities are its analog textures. The crackle of the acoustic guitar on “Sweet Creature,” the deep, resonant bass line in “Carolina,” and the panoramic reverb on Styles’ voice in “From the Dining Table” are all data points that a standard MP3 discards to save space. A FLAC file preserves the sonic fingerprint of the master recording. Therefore, searching for the “best FLAC” is not snobbery; it is fidelity to the artist’s intent. Ultimately, labeling the FLAC version of Harry Styles (2017) as the "best" is a recognition that the album was crafted as a cohesive piece of art, not just a collection of singles. It is a record that wears its classic influences on its sleeve, and those influences—led Zeppelin, The Rolling Stones, Harry Nilsson—were recorded and consumed with audiophile fidelity in mind. To listen to the album in FLAC is to respect the intent of the production: a warm, organic, and timeless sound that serves as the perfect foundation for Styles’ solo career.
